have a look in device manager
Press the Windows key (bottom left of the keyboard} and at the same time press the R key, now in the search box that appears - type devmgmt.msc
click on the + against network adapters - see if a wireless device is listed maybe called an 802.11 device - any yellow ! or ? anywhere in device manager - if so then you are missing drivers after the windows 7 install - you do need to install drivers for various hardware devices - drivers are here, but only for windows XP for that make and model

Before you do a re-install to check the card - you could try UBUNTU running from a virtual CD, so you keep windows 7 on the harddrive ... often the wireless adapters work without additional drivers - maybe worth a try
UBUNTU
It may be possible to boot from another Operating System
This will at least test the Hardware
If you have another PC with a cdwriter and spare CD
gotohttp://www.ubuntu.com/ and download the ISO
full details are herehttp://www.howtogeek.com/howto/windows-v...
click on the image "download ubuntu"
Select a location
then begin download
Save the file onto your PC – remember where you saved it – so you can find it again to create the image bootable CD.
You do NOT copy the ISO file onto a CD - you have to use the ISO to create a bootable CD
The CD creator software you have on the PC may have an option to create an image from an ISO
If not - use this free programhttp://www.imgburn.com/
When the UBUNTU CD boots - you will see the following options
1) Try ubunto without any change to your computer
2) Install ubuntu
3) Check CD for defects
4) Test memory
5) Boot from first hard disk.
Use OPTION 1 "Try ubunto without any change to your computer" ONLY this option this will run from the CD and not install onto your harddrive - be careful, if you do install onto the PC - you will wipe the data and software OFF your hard drive.., so repeat only use option 1
Now you should see a UBUNTU desktop
This at least proves the main parts of the PC are working
